引言
谷歌,作为全球知名的互联网技术公司,不仅以其搜索引擎闻名于世,还在云计算领域取得了显著的成就。本文将详细回顾谷歌云计算的发展历程,从最初的萌芽阶段到如今的行业领导地位,探讨其背后的战略决策和技术创新。
一、萌芽阶段:GFS与Bigtable的诞生(2003年)
谷歌云计算的起源可以追溯到2003年,当时谷歌内部开发了分布式文件系统(GFS)和Bigtable。这两个项目标志着谷歌在分布式计算领域的重大突破。
1. GFS:分布式文件系统
GFS是一个专门为大规模数据集设计的分布式文件系统,它解决了如何在成百上千台机器上高效存储和访问数据的问题。GFS的推出,为后来的谷歌云计算平台奠定了基础。
2. Bigtable:分布式数据库
Bigtable是一个高性能、可扩展的分布式数据库系统,它允许用户存储大量的结构化数据。Bigtable的设计理念对后来的谷歌云计算服务产生了深远影响。
二、云服务平台的推出:Google App Engine(2008年)
随着GFS和Bigtable的成功,谷歌开始考虑将内部的云计算技术推向市场。2008年,谷歌推出了Google App Engine,这是一款面向开发者的云服务平台。
1. 平台特点
- 支持多种编程语言,包括Python、Java和Go。
- 自动扩展和负载均衡功能。
- 高可用性和容错性。
2. 市场反响
Google App Engine的推出,吸引了大量开发者,但同时也面临着一些挑战,如语言限制和性能瓶颈。
三、云计算平台的完善:Google Compute Engine(2012年)
为了满足日益增长的市场需求,谷歌在2012年推出了Google Compute Engine,这是一个基础设施即服务(IaaS)平台。
1. 平台特点
- 提供虚拟机实例,支持多种操作系统。
- 高性能计算资源,适用于大规模数据处理和科学计算。
- 高度可扩展和灵活的定价模式。
2. 市场定位
Google Compute Engine定位于企业级市场,为企业提供强大的云计算解决方案。
四、全面竞争:Google Cloud Platform的推出(2016年)
2016年,谷歌将旗下所有云服务整合为统一的平台——Google Cloud Platform(GCP)。GCP的推出,标志着谷歌在云计算领域的全面竞争。
1. 平台优势
- 全面的云服务产品线,包括计算、存储、数据库、机器学习等。
- 强大的数据分析能力,支持大数据处理和实时分析。
- 开放的生态系统,与众多第三方应用和工具集成。
2. 市场表现
GCP的推出,使谷歌在云计算市场的地位进一步提升,成为全球领先的云服务提供商之一。
五、技术创新与生态建设
谷歌在云计算领域的发展,离不开其持续的技术创新和生态建设。
1. 技术创新
- 分布式计算技术,如Spanner数据库。
- 人工智能和机器学习技术,如TensorFlow。
- 安全技术和隐私保护措施。
2. 生态建设
- 与合作伙伴共同开发解决方案。
- 提供丰富的开发工具和文档。
- 建立全球化的云服务网络。
结语
谷歌云计算的发展历程,充分展现了科技巨头从萌芽到引领行业的蜕变轨迹。通过不断创新和拓展服务,谷歌在云计算领域取得了举世瞩目的成就。未来,随着云计算技术的不断进步,谷歌将继续引领行业发展,为全球用户带来更多优质的服务。